#bf7d2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f7d2c is composed of 74.9% red, 49%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.6% magenta, 77%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 33.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 46.1%. #bf7d2c color hex could be obtained by blending #fffa58 with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#bf7d2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f7d2c has RGB values of R:191, G:125,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.77,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12549420.
